Q: Is 1,175,714 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,175,714 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,175,714 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1175714 can be evenly divided by 1 2 23 46 61 122 419 838 1,403 2,806 9,637 19,274 25,559 51,118 587,857 and 1,175,714, with no remainder.

Since 1,175,714 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,175,714, it is not a prime number.
